As much as I absolutely love this daycare we had to pull our daughter. The center is clean, the staff is excellent with our child. We always knew she was safe and well cared for. We are saddened and disheartened how are the corporation of Bright Horizon's makes it very very very difficult to work with. The policies in place feel designed to take the decisions and control of parenting away from us. Anytime we needed to make a schedule adjustment regarding sleep that they disagreed with we needed a signed pediatrician note, when she had specific medical needs requiring extra nose cleaning , we needed medical documentation. Due to Medical issues she had a lot of lose stool so they kept sending her home - even though she wasn't sick - which made things even more complicated. Again I understand that this is not a reflection of the staff at the center just the corporation. And again it is very upsetting because we really did not want to have to take her from the center. Just wishing that Bright Horizons would understand that they are not the parents of the child and give more control to the parents.
